全新

通过即将推出的 IQ.wiki API,将专家精选的加密货币和区块链知识集成到您的应用中。

0% read

OFT (Omnichain Fungible Token)

OFT (Omnichain Fungible Token)

全链同质化代币 (OFT) 是由 Labs 开发的一种代币标准,旨在创建可以原生存在于多个网络中的同质化代币。该标准使单一代币能够在所有支持的链上保持统一的供应量和无缝的可传输性,解决了传统跨链桥和包装资产中常见的流动性碎片化问题。 [5] [2]

概述

不同生态系统的激增导致了一个被称为流动性碎片化的重大挑战。当一个代币被部署在多个链上时,它通常以独立的、不可互换的版本存在,例如 上的原生代币和另一个网络上的“包装”合成等价物。这种分离分割了代币的流动性,使用户体验复杂化,并引入了与管理这些包装资产的跨链桥相关的安全风险。许多网络孤立运行,阻碍了资产和数据在它们之间的无缝传输。[3] [4] [6]

OFT 标准的创建是为了通过建立一个单一的、规范的代币版本框架来解决这个问题,该版本对于其部署的每个链都是原生的。这种方法被称为“全链”(omnichain),即资产同时存在于所有链上并共享状态,而“跨链”(cross-chain)通常涉及将代币从一个孤立环境移动到另一个环境。通过利用 消息传递协议(一种支持区块链之间直接通信的开源互操作性协议),OFT 可以在网络之间通过更新各自分支链上的供应量,同时保持全球总供应量恒定的过程进行转移。这创建了一个具有整合流动性的统一资产,从而实现了更有效的资本动和简化的用户体验。[5] [4] [7]

历史

OFT 标准由 Labs 开发,并于 2022 年 5 月左右投入生产。在随后的一年里,该标准得到了越来越多的采用。2023 年 2 月,去中心化金融应用 为其原生代币 JOE 采用了 OFT 标准。2023 年 4 月,该协议背后的开发团队 Labs 在 B 轮融资中以 30 亿美元的估值筹集了 1.2 亿美元,获得了包括红杉资本 (Sequoia)、a16z 和 Ventures 在内的投资者支持。[7] 同月,协议 unshETH 将其代币转换为 OFT,以将其业务从 扩展到 。2023 年 10 月,Lido 的 Wrapped Staked Ether (wstETH) 也采用了 OFT 标准,使其代币能够在不同网络之间移动。到 2024 年 2 月, Labs 报告称,已有 100 多个项目采用了该标准,在其支持的网络中确保了超过 45 亿美元的总传输量。[5]

技术

OFT 标准是构建在 互操作性协议之上的特定应用实现。其功能依赖于该协议的消息传递能力和安全架构来促进代币转移。

核心传输机制

OFT 使用一种类似于会计的借贷系统来管理跨链的代币供应。它不是包装资产,而是通过 发送消息,指示源链和目标链上的代币合约调整其本地供应量。这通过两种主要模型实现。[3]

销毁与铸造 (Burn-and-Mint)

这种机制通常用于从诞生之初就作为原生 OFT 创建的代币。过程如下:

  1. 用户发起从源链到目标链的指定数量 OFT 的转移。
  2. 源链上的代币合约销毁(Destroy)指定数量的代币。
  3. 一条包含交易详情的消息通过 协议发送到目标链。
  4. 消息验证成功后,目标链上的代币合约铸造(Create)相同数量的 OFT。

这一过程确保了代币在所有网络组合中的总流通供应量保持恒定。[2] [4]

锁定与铸造/解锁 (Lock-and-Mint/Unlock)

对于最初并非设计为 OFT 的现有代币(例如标准的 ERC-20),这种机制允许它们在不更改原始合约的情况下获得全链功能。

  1. 用户将指定数量的原始代币锁定在其原生链上的专用合约(适配器或扩展)中。
  2. 此操作触发一条发送至目标链的 消息,随后目标链铸造等量的 OFT 版本代币。
  3. 若要将代币返回原生链,则在次要链上销毁 OFT 版本。这会触发一条返回原生链的消息,以从合约中解锁原始代币。

这种模型有效地将现有资产扩展到其他链,同时保留其在主网络上的原始形式。[3]

OFT 适配器 (OFT Adapter)

OFT 适配器是“锁定与铸造”模式的具体实现。它是一个中间智能合约,通过包装现有的单链代币赋予其全链能力。当用户想要将代币移动到另一条链时,原始代币会被存入并锁定在源链的适配器合约中。随后,适配器通过 进行通信,在目标链上铸造 OFT 版本。一旦进入其他链,该代币的功能就如同标准 OFT,在非原生链之间的后续转移中使用“销毁与铸造”机制。[5]

底层协议与架构

OFT 标准是由 定义的更通用的 OApp(全链应用)标准 的特定应用。它使用 OApp 接口进行通用的跨链消息传递。所有交易都通过每条链上的 端点(Endpoint)合约进行路由,该合约负责管理消息传递、安全验证和费用支付。OFT 标准运行在 LayerZero 由这些被称为 Endpoints 的链上智能合约组成的网络上。每个受支持的上都部署了一个端点,从而创建一个统一的发送和接收消息的网络。[7] [6]

为了以具有成本效益的方式实现这种通信, 利用了一个称为超轻节点 (ULN) 的概念。ULN 并不维护一个昂贵的链上全量轻,而是在发送跨链消息时,根据需求从去中心化流式传输头。这种方法显著减少了跨不同网络验证交易相关的链上占用空间和成本。[7]

该标准被设计为与虚拟机 (VM) 无关,目前已提供适用于基于 EVM 的链、 Move 的实现,允许开发人员在不同的环境中使用一致的框架。[2]

安全模型

OFT 传输的安全性继承自底层的 协议,该协议提供了一个可配置且主动的安全框架。

初始 V1 机制:预言机和中继器

协议的初始版本依赖于链外和中继器的组合。负责将头从源链转发到目标链,而中继器则独立提交交易证明。只有当来自头与来自中继器的交易证明相匹配时,交易才在目标链上被视为有效。这种双因素验证旨在确保安全性,因为它要求两个独立的链外实体在交易最终确定之前就交易状态达成一致。[7] [6]

去中心化验证网络 (DVNs)

LayerZero 的安全模型是模块化的,允许像 OFT 这样的应用程序选择自己的一组独立验证器,称为去中心化验证网络 (DVNs)。代币发行者无需依赖单一实体或固定的集,而是可以通过选择一个或多个 DVN 来验证跨链消息,从而配置自定义安全堆栈。这为平衡安全性、成本和速度提供了灵活性。[5] [4]

Pre-Crime

Pre-Crime 是一个额外的安全层,作为一种主动的威胁预防机制。在跨链交易在目标链上最终确定之前,它会通过模拟来预测其结果。如果模拟检测到恶意结果,例如合约漏洞利用或违反预定义的安全性规则(例如,铸造的代币多于销毁的代币),系统可以在执行前标记并停止交易,从而防止潜在的损失。[5] [4]

核心特性

与传统的跨链代币解决方案相比,OFT 标准提供了几个独特的特性。

统一的流动性和供应量

根据设计,OFT 在所有网络中维持单一的全球供应量。这消除了在不同链上为代币的包装版本(wrapped versions)建立独立流动性池的需求,从而整合了流动性,并为交易者带来了更高效的市场和潜在更低的[3]

合约所有权与控制权

代币发行者保留对其在每条链上的 OFT 合约的完全所有权和控制权。 Labs 并不托管资产,也无权更改应用程序的安全配置。这种非托管方式降低了对手方风险。代币发行者还可以在转账中实施可选的费用结构,从而从其代币的跨链活动中产生收益。[5]

资本效率

OFT 转账是供应量的直接点对点移动,不依赖流动性池进行桥接。因此,转账不受的影响。OFT 转账的成本仅限于源链和目标链上的 费用,外加 协议验证者和执行者的费用。[3]

通用语义与可组合性

OFT 在其部署的每个上都表现为原生代币。这为用户提供了一致的体验,并简化了开发者的集成工作。由于 OFT 不是合成资产或包装资产,它们可以更容易地在不同生态系统的去中心化金融(DeFi)应用中进行组合,例如借贷协议、去中心化交易所和收益聚合器(如 )。OFT 转账还可以与额外指令捆绑,允许单个跨链交易执行复杂操作,例如在代币到达目标链后立即在目标 DEX 上进行兑换。[2]

Gas 抽象

在使用 执行器时,OFT 标准支持 抽象。此功能允许用户在单次交易中,使用源链的原生代币支付整个跨链交易的费用,包括目标链上的 费用。这消除了持有多个网络 代币的需求,从而简化了用户体验。[5]

采用与用例

截至 2024 年 2 月,OFT 标准已被 100 多个项目采用,并支持超过 45 个网络。该标准被各类代币用于在多链生态中扩展其效用。OFT 标准不仅支持简单的资产转移,还支撑着广泛的跨链功能。它是去中心化交易所(DEX)跨链兑换、允许在不同网络上进行借贷的多链货币市场以及统一跨链治理系统等应用的基础技术。[5] [7]

稳定币

  • Angle (agEUR): 最大的去中心化欧元锚定 agEUR 使用 OFT 标准,原生存在于 11 条链上。
  • Abracadabra (MIM): MIM 是首批采用该标准的代币之一,使其可在 11 条链上使用。

区块链代币

  • Bitcoin (BTC.b): 桥接到 网络的 版本 BTC.b 利用 OFT 标准将其存在扩展到其他支持 LayerZero 的网络。
  • Metis (METIS): Layer 2 网络的原生代币使用 OFT 标准来增强其跨链功能。

DeFi 代币

  • Trader Joe (JOE): 去中心化交易所的治理和是一种 OFT,使其能够在部署了该 DEX 的多条链上运行。
  • Radiant (RDNT): Radiant Capital 跨链借贷协议的使用 OFT 标准。
  • Pendle (PENDLE): Pendle 收益代币化协议的,该协议利用 进行跨链治理。

流动性质押与再质押代币

  • unshETH (unshETH): 一种多元化的 代币,采用 OFT 标准扩展至
  • StakeStone (STONE): 一种质押 ETH 的收益型代币,作为 OFT 在 和 Manta 上可用。
  • weETH: 来自 Ether.fi 的再质押代币,使用 OFT 标准使以太坊原生再质押收益在其他区块链上可访问且具有可组合性。
  • wstETH: Lido 的 Wrapped Staked Ether (wstETH) 利用 OFT 标准实现其代币的无缝跨链转移。

以上示例说明了 OFT 标准在数字资产市场不同领域的采用情况。[5] [3]

发现错误了吗?

参考文献 (7 来源)

首页分类维基MC事件词汇表